Company DescriptionEurofins Scientific is a network of independent companies providing a unique range of analytical testing
services to clients across multiple industries, to make life and our environment safer, healthier and more sustainable. From the food you eat, to the water you drink, to the medicines you rely on, Eurofins laboratories work to ensure the products they supply are safe, their ingredients are authentic, and labelling is accurate.
Eurofins is dedicated to delivering testing services that contribute to the health and safety of society and the planet, and to its corporate responsibility to protect the environment and ensure diversity, equity, and inclusion across the entire network of Eurofins companies.
With over 50 laboratories and more than 40 service centers nationwide, Eurofins Environment Testing provides full-service environmental analysis across all 50 states. Our network supports public and private clients—including DoD, DOE, and municipalities—through robust logistics and continuous investment in people, technology, and infrastructure. We offer comprehensive testing for air, water, soil, sediment, tissue, and waste, covering a wide range of analytes including PFAS, metals, VOCs/SVOCs, radiochemicals, and more.
Job DescriptionEurofins is hiring a Sample Receiving Technician II in Concord, NHPosition is full-time Monday - Friday8:00am-5:00pm, overtime as needed.
Compensation is $17-19/hourThe Sample Receiving Technician insures the timely and accurate entry of samples into the laboratory. ResponsibilitiesReceive and maintain custody of samples.
Compare the COC requests with the actual bottles received to insure accurate receipt of samples.
Accurately log samples into the
Accurately label samples.
Check preservation of samples upon receipt. Prepare bottle orders.
Schedule and coordinate courier services when necessary.
Perform immediate analyses.
Maintain supplies of necessary quantity and quality for preparing bottle orders.

The Eurofins network of companies is the global leader in food, environment, pharmaceutical and cosmetic product testing and in discovery pharmacology, forensics, advanced material sciences and Eurofins Scientific 2/2 March 2023 agroscience contract research services. It is one of the market leaders in certain testing and laboratory services for genomics, discovery pharmacology, forensics, advanced material sciences and in the support of clinical studies, as well as having an emerging global presence in Contract Development and Manufacturing Organisations. It also has a rapidly developing presence in highly specialised and molecular clinical diagnostic testing and in-vitro diagnostic products.
In over 35 years, Eurofins has grown from one laboratory in Nantes, France to 61,000 staff across a decentralised and entrepreneurial network of ca. 900 laboratories in 61 countries. Eurofins companies offer a portfolio of over 200,000 analytical methods to evaluate the safety, identity, composition, authenticity, origin, traceability and purity of biological substances and products.
In 2022, Eurofins generated total revenues of EUR 6.7 billion, and has been among the best performing stocks in Europe over the past 20 years.
